    Hi ilovetrainskc :
    Sounds like either bad RAM sticks or a flakey motherboard/RAM controller.
    Try:
    1) Poweroff, unplug everthing wait 5-10 mins , replug and boot up.
    2) Reset the PRAM/SMU see:
    http://docs.info.apple.com/article.html?artnum=300341
    3) Try reinstalling the RAM sticks in another slot.
    4) Run the Apple Hardware Test on the sytstem DVD that came with your machine.
    5) Do you have the right ram sticks, and are they installed in order and in pairs? see:
    http://docs.info.apple.com/article.html?artnum=86414
    6) ......"They are PC3200 which is what I took out" .... put the original RAM sticks back in as well.
    7) Make sure all RAM sticks are seated properly, i know it is silly and obvious but I've seen it as a problem.
